$500 Million Worth of Destiny
According to the CEO of Activision Blizzard, Bobby Kotick, they’re prepared to take a chance and have $500 million ready to sink into the new Destiny IP. This investment sets Destiny up to be one of the most costly video game endeavors to date. Continue reading $500 Million Worth of Destiny

Bungie Composer Fired
Martin O’Donnell, the Bungie composer of games like Halo and the upcoming Destiny, has been terminated from Bungie.
